Production Challenges: The Monsters Under the Bed
Technical Difficulties
Let’s face it, every production has its gremlins. In 360-degree video production, these gremlins come in the form of stitching errors, camera overheating, and storage woes. Nothing says production nightmare like your footage looking like a Picasso painting gone wrong.
Lighting and Exposure
Ah, lighting – the diva of the production world. In 360-degree video production, getting the lighting right is crucial. Every shadow, every highlight is recorded, and unlike traditional production, there’s nowhere to hide. It’s like trying to throw a party in a glass house; every detail is on display.
Sound Design
In the realm of 360-degree production, sound is your invisible best friend. It enhances immersion and guides the viewer’s attention. But beware, poor sound design can break the spell, turning your magical production into a cringe-worthy experience.
Solutions: Slaying the Production Dragons
Choosing the Right Gear
Investing in high-quality equipment is non-negotiable. From 360-degree cameras with excellent resolution to robust stitching software, having the right tools can save your production from turning into a tech disaster. Think of it as suiting up in the finest armor before a jousting tournament.
Mastering the Environment
Scouting locations and understanding the environment is key. Control lighting by using diffusers or shooting during the golden hour. Mitigate environmental noise with top-tier microphones. Remember, in production, environment mastery is like having a cheat code to the game.
Expert Editing
Editing 360-degree videos requires finesse. Use advanced software to stitch footage seamlessly and enhance the overall viewing experience. It’s a delicate dance, but with the right moves, your production will shine like a disco ball at Studio 54.
